package org.apache.jackrabbit.oak.plugins.document.bundlor;
import java.util.List;
import com.google.common.collect.Lists;
import static com.google.common.base.Preconditions.checkArgument;
class CompositeMatcher implements Matcher {
private final List<Matcher> matchers;
public static Matcher compose(List<Matcher> matchers){
switch (matchers.size()) {
case 0:
return Matcher.NON_MATCHING;
case 1:
return matchers.get(0);
default:
return new CompositeMatcher(matchers);
}
}
/**
* A CompositeMatcher must only be constructed when all passed
* matchers are matching
*/
private CompositeMatcher(List<Matcher> matchers) {
for (Matcher m : matchers){
checkArgument(m.isMatch(), "Non matching matcher found in [%s]", matchers);
}
this.matchers = matchers;
}
@Override
public Matcher next(String name) {
List<Matcher> nextSet = Lists.newArrayListWithCapacity(matchers.size());
for (Matcher current : matchers){
Matcher next = current.next(name);
if (next.isMatch()){
nextSet.add(next);
}
}
return compose(nextSet);
}
@Override
public boolean isMatch() {
return true;
}
@Override
public String getMatchedPath() {
//All matchers would have traversed same path. So use any one to
//determine the matching path
return matchers.get(0).getMatchedPath();
}
@Override
public int depth() {
return matchers.get(0).depth();
}
@Override
public boolean matchesAllChildren() {
for (Matcher m : matchers){
if (m.matchesAllChildren()){
return true;
}
}
return false;
}
}
